Features
¬ Plastic package has Underwriters
Laboratory Flammability Classification
94V-0
¬ High surge current capability
¬ Ideal for printed circuit boards
¬ Glass passivated structure
Mechanical Data
¬ Case: Molded plastic body over passivated
junctions
¬ Terminals: Solderable per MIL-STD-750,
method 2026
¬ Polarity: As marked on body
¬ Mounting position: Any
¬ Weight: 0.04 ounce, 1.0 gram
MAXIMUM RATINGS AND ELECTRICAL CHARACTERISTICS
Rating at 25oC ambient temperature unless otherwise specified.
Single phase, half wave, 60Hz, resistive or inductive load.
For capacitive load, derate current by 20%.
